<noscript date-time="agepzqv"></noscript>

跨越边界的钥匙:TP钱包在读取相册、加密与DApp生态中的全栈指南

开场:在移动端的微光里,TP钱包像一位守门人,握着私钥的影子,与相册的光影交错。要让便利与隐私共处,必须以技术手册的冷静与叙事的可信来引导读者。本章将从实现角度出发,分步解构读取相册的权限、数据流与隐私保护,并将其放入非对称加密、账户删除、HTTPS连接、创新支付系统、DApp搜索以及发展策略的全局框架中。

一、读取相册的权限与数据流设计

1) 权限触发与边界:在应用设置中提供清晰的“读取相册”开关,首次调用前弹出最小化权限申请,明确告知用途、数据范围与本地处理原则。仅在用户明确选择待上传的图片后,才进入读取流程,确保不主动扫描设备中的图片。

2) 数据流路径:图片在设备上被选取后,应用应进行以下本地处理:对原图进行自有的短期缓存、生成内容哈希(例如图片指纹),仅在必要时将哈希与可选的元数据上链或本地安全存储;在未得到用户二次授权前,绝不上传原图或缩略图。若需要上传,首选对原图进行最小化处理(如压缩、裁剪),并提供完整的隐私披露。

3) 本地密钥与隐私保护:涉图片相关的任何密钥材料与签名逻辑应仅在设备本地处理,尽量避免把敏感信息离机存储。必要时,采用硬件加密模块或操作系统密钥库进行保护,并采用一次性签名或短期有效的凭证来实现对外的校验。

二、非对称加密与密钥管理

1) 摘要设计:钱包使用公钥/私钥体系,私钥仅在设备上由硬件保护或受保护的密钥库管理,私钥不可外泄;交易签名与鉴权在本地完成,凭证通过安全通道提交。2) 密钥派生与恢复:引导词、PIN码或生物识别用于触发密钥派生与解锁,但核心私钥的实际素材应以不可逆方式保护,且应提供离线备份与按需恢复机制,避免单点故障。3) 安全性对比与落地细节:建议采用椭圆曲线算法(如 secp256k1 或 Ed25519),结合设备可信执行环境(TEE)或安全元素(SE)实现签名与密钥存储,最大限度降低横向攻击面。4) 审计与记录:保留必要的签名元数据(时间、设备指纹、操作类型)用于不可变审计,但对个人数据进行脱敏处理,确保隐私与合规并行。

三、账户删除与数据清理

1) 删除流程设计:用户发起账户删除时,系统应执行分阶段流程:确认、权限核验、软删除、密https://www.jiuzhangji.net ,钥销毁、数据清空与不可逆收尾。2) 软删除期与数据保留:设定合理的软删除期(例如30天),期间允许数据恢复;超过期限后彻底清除本地缓存、密钥材料与服务器端可识别信息。3) 证据与合规:提供删除操作的不可否认证明(哈希+时间戳),并符合区域隐私法规的披露与用户知情权。

四、HTTPS连接与传输安全

1) 加密协议与版本:优先采用 TLS 1.3,禁用弱加密套件,启用强随机数与证书轮转。2) 针对性防护:实现证书固定(pinning)、HSTS、OCSP stapling 等机制,降低中间人攻击与证书伪造风险。3) 端到端保护:对敏感数据在客户端进行端到端加密,服务端仅存储密文及不可逆哈希,与访问控制权限绑定,确保数据在传输与存储过程中的最小暴露。

五、创新支付系统的设计思路

1) 支付编排与多方签名:引入可组合的支付协议,允许多方参与签名,以实现多步授权或条件支付,提升交易安全性。2) 零知情与隐私支付:在满足合规的前提下,设计最小化证据披露的支付流程,通过区块链侧通道或离线签名实现隐私保护。3) 跨应用互操作:通过统一授权与标准化的元数据格式,支持在不同 DApp 间复用支付凭证与支付渠道,降低重复认证成本。4) 用户体验优化:将复杂的安全步骤以渐进式引导呈现,保持流畅的支付体验,同时提供清晰的风险提示与撤销机制。

六、DApp搜索与生态建设

1) DApp 索引与信任信号:建立安全评估模型,结合代码审计、社区评分、交易历史、合规性标签等多维信号,帮助用户快速发现可信应用。2) 发现与分类:支持按功能、资产类型、隐私等级等维度筛选,同时提供安全提示与风险通知。3) 去中心化治理与市场化激励:通过治理机制与激励设计推动生态繁荣,鼓励优质 DApp 参与者持续改进安全与用户教育。

七、发展策略与落地路径

1) 阶段性目标:从隐私友好型权限设计入手,逐步引入更复杂的加密与支付特性,构建可验证的合规框架。2) 风险控制与合规:以透明的数据处理公示、可撤销的授权策略和强制的最小权限原则为核心,结合地区法规要求进行合规落地。3) 用户教育与信任建设:通过简明的隐私说明、可视化的权限日志与清晰的撤销路径提升用户对产品的信任。4) 生态伙伴与开源协作:鼓励第三方安全审计、开源组件共享,形成可追溯的技术演进路线。

八、详细描述流程:从打开到完成读取相册的完整路径

1) 用户进入应用设置,开启“读取相册”权限,阅读条款,选择用途。2) 用户在需要时点选图片,应用仅读取所选图片并在本地生成指纹哈希;若需要上传,用户可在隐私披露页确认上传范围。3) 设备本地完成必要的加密处理,签名请求在本地生成并通过安全通道提交。4) 服务器仅处理哈希与必要的非敏感元数据,原图仅保留在用户控制的本地缓存。5) 如涉及删除、撤回或变更授权,提供清晰的操作路径与时间戳记录,确保可追溯性。6) 全流程结束后,显示简要的隐私与安全摘要,并提供下一步的安全提示与教育资源。

结尾:钥匙握在你手中,世界才会看见更透明的光。TP钱包不是单纯的工具,而是一座在隐私、信任与创新之间架起的桥梁。本文的流程与设计并非终点,而是一个可迭代、可审计的起点,让每一次读取相册的选择,都成为更安全、更高效的旅程。

作者:风拂云端发布时间:2025-10-21 12:31:41

评论

CryptoNinja

文章把读取相册的隐私与合规讲清楚了,落地方案清晰可执行。

行者

对非对称加密和密钥管理的描述到位,特别是设备级保护与离线签名。

NovaCoder

DApp搜索与创新支付系统的部分给了新的实现视角,值得工程师借鉴。

李明

流程描述详细,但希望增加用户教育与权限审计方面的内容。

相关阅读